推荐阅读:
[AI-人工智能]免翻墙的AI利器:樱桃茶·智域GPT,让你轻松使用ChatGPT和Midjourney - 免费AIGC工具 - 拼车/合租账号 八折优惠码: AIGCJOEDISCOUNT2024
[AI-人工智能]银河录像局: 国内可靠的AI工具与流媒体的合租平台 高效省钱、现号秒发、翻车赔偿、无限续费|95折优惠码: AIGCJOE
[AI-人工智能]免梯免翻墙-ChatGPT拼车站月卡 | 可用GPT4/GPT4o/o1-preview | 会话隔离 | 全网最低价独享体验ChatGPT/Claude会员服务
[AI-人工智能]边界AICHAT - 超级永久终身会员激活 史诗级神器,口碑炸裂!300万人都在用的AI平台
Linux系统完整性检查是守护系统安全的关键措施,主要通过一系列技术手段确保系统文件的完整性和一致性。这些功能包括文件校验、系统配置监控、日志审计等,能够及时发现并防止恶意软件篡改系统文件,保障系统稳定运行。通过定期执行完整性检查,管理员可以确保Linux系统的安全性和可靠性。
本文目录导读:
随着信息技术的快速发展,计算机系统已经成为企业和个人日常生活中不可或缺的工具,而在众多操作系统之中,Linux以其稳定性、安全性和灵活性赢得了广泛的认可,面对日益复杂的网络环境,Linux系统的安全性也面临着诸多挑战,本文将介绍Linux系统完整性检查的概念、方法及其在系统安全中的重要性。
Linux系统完整性检查的概念
Linux系统完整性检查是指对Linux操作系统的文件系统、内核模块、网络配置、系统服务等方面进行的一系列检查,以确定系统是否遭受了恶意攻击或非法篡改,完整性检查的目的是确保系统的正常运行,防止潜在的安全威胁。
Linux系统完整性检查的方法
1、文件完整性检查
文件完整性检查是Linux系统完整性检查的核心部分,它主要通过对比文件的哈希值来判断文件是否被篡改,常用的文件完整性检查工具有AIDE(Advanced Intrusion Detection Environment)和Tripwire。
(1)AIDE:AIDE是一个开源的文件完整性检查工具,它能够检测文件的权限、所有权、大小、最后修改时间等属性的变化,通过定期运行AIDE并分析报告,管理员可以及时发现异常情况。
(2)Tripwire:Tripwire是一个商业化的文件完整性检查工具,它同样可以检测文件的属性变化,Tripwire还提供了实时监控功能,能够在文件发生变化时立即通知管理员。
2、内核模块完整性检查
内核模块完整性检查是指对Linux内核模块的检查,以确保内核模块未被篡改,内核模块是Linux系统中的一种可加载模块,它们可以在不重启系统的情况下动态地添加到内核中,内核模块的安全性对系统的稳定性和安全性至关重要。
常用的内核模块完整性检查工具包括:
(1)modsec:modsec是一个开源的内核模块安全性检查工具,它能够检测内核模块的加载和卸载行为,以及模块的代码和数据的完整性。
(2)kmod:kmod是一个内核模块管理工具,它能够检测内核模块的签名,以确保模块未被篡改。
3、网络配置完整性检查
网络配置完整性检查是指对Linux系统的网络配置进行检查,以确保网络配置符合预期,网络配置错误可能导致系统暴露在公网上,从而遭受攻击。
常用的网络配置完整性检查工具包括:
(1)nmap:nmap是一个开源的网络扫描工具,它能够扫描系统的开放端口、服务版本等信息,以便管理员了解系统的网络暴露情况。
(2)ifconfig:ifconfig是Linux系统中用于配置和显示网络接口参数的命令,通过定期检查ifconfig的输出,管理员可以及时发现网络配置的变化。
4、系统服务完整性检查
系统服务完整性检查是指对Linux系统中运行的服务进行检查,以确保服务未被篡改,系统服务是Linux系统中提供各种功能的关键组件,它们的安全性对系统的正常运行至关重要。
常用的系统服务完整性检查工具包括:
(1)chkconfig:chkconfig是Linux系统中用于管理系统服务的工具,通过检查服务的配置文件,管理员可以确保服务的运行状态符合预期。
(2)systemd:systemd是Linux系统中的一种新的系统和服务管理器,它提供了更高效、更灵活的服务管理功能,通过检查systemd的日志和状态信息,管理员可以及时发现服务异常。
Linux系统完整性检查的重要性
1、防止恶意攻击
通过定期进行Linux系统完整性检查,管理员可以及时发现系统中可能存在的安全漏洞,从而采取措施进行修复,这有助于防止恶意攻击者利用这些漏洞对系统进行攻击。
2、保障系统稳定运行
完整性检查能够确保系统的关键组件和配置文件未被篡改,从而保障系统的稳定运行,这对于企业和个人用户来说至关重要。
3、提高系统安全性
通过完整性检查,管理员可以及时发现系统中可能存在的安全威胁,如恶意程序、后门等,这有助于提高系统的安全性,防止数据泄露和其他安全事件的发生。
4、降低维护成本
定期进行完整性检查有助于及时发现和解决系统问题,降低系统的维护成本,对于企业和个人用户来说,这有助于提高运维效率,降低运营成本。
Linux系统完整性检查是保障系统安全的重要手段,通过定期进行完整性检查,管理员可以及时发现系统中的安全威胁,确保系统的正常运行,在日益复杂的网络环境下,Linux系统完整性检查的重要性愈发凸显,希望本文能够为广大Linux用户带来启示,共同守护系统安全。
关键词:Linux系统,完整性检查,文件完整性,内核模块,网络配置,系统服务,安全漏洞,恶意攻击,稳定运行,安全性,维护成本,运维效率,系统安全,网络环境,管理员,计算机系统,信息技术,操作系统,稳定性,灵活性,挑战,概念,方法,重要性,防止,保障,提高,降低,启示,守护
本文标签属性:
Linux系统完整性检查:linux系统检查命令